Bolt
Bolt is a browser-based AI tool for rapid app creation, code generation, and agent workflow automation. Ideal for teams seeking fast prototyping and iterative development with a freemium model.
- Pricing
- FREEMIUM
- Free tier
- Yes
Pros
- Browser-based access eliminates installation friction.
- Accelerates rapid prototyping from brief to clickable demo.
- Supports complex agent workflow orchestration.
- Freemium model allows low-risk experimentation.
- Integrated code generation, review, and debugging tools.
Cons
- Specific pricing details for paid tiers are not disclosed.
- Generated code requires careful human review before deployment.
- Data privacy policies for proprietary code are not detailed.
- Integration with existing CI/CD pipelines needs verification.
- Best results depend heavily on user-provided context and setup.

AI Agent Observability & Monitoring - Latitude
Latitude is an open-source AI agent observability platform providing full visibility into production failures. It offers semantic search, automatic issue discovery, and OTEL compatibility to help teams monitor and improve AI agent performance.
- Pricing
- Not listed
- Free tier
- Not listed
Pros
- Open-source under MIT license with no vendor lock-in.
- Compatible with OpenTelemetry (OTEL) for easy integration.
- Semantic search across 100% of traces without sampling.
- Automated issue discovery and failure mode clustering.
- Includes MCP server for managing observability from within coding agents.
Cons
- Definition of a 'credit' is not specified in the source.
- Data retention is limited to 30 days on the free plan.
- PII handling and data privacy specifics are not detailed in the source.
- Advanced features like RBAC and SSO are restricted to Enterprise plans.
- Setup time claims (<5 mins) may vary depending on existing infrastructure complexity.
